Late Scott Vernon double denies Watford

Late Vernon double denies Watford

Two goals in the last 10 minutes from Scott Vernon rescued Shrewsbury Town a pre-season draw against Watford at Greenhous Meadow.

The visitors were ahead with 18 minutes played when Cristian Battocchio drilled the ball home after some good work by Matej Vydra down the left.

Shrewsbury pushed for a leveller before the interval, and Ashley Vincent blasted a glorious opportunity over the bar from close range following a sustained spell of pressure.

The miss would prove costly three minutes after the restart when an unmarked Tommie Hoban turned Ben Tozer's free kick home to make it 2-0 to Watford.

Fernando Forestieri was worryingly stretchered off the pitch on the 80-minute mark, and things soon turned even worse for the Championship side.

First, Vernon pulled a goal back with eight minutes still to play after beating the offside trap and chipping the ball over Jonathan Bond from the edge of the box, before cleanly striking his second with the last real kick of the game to make it 2-2.
